Transaction 4402356edf5e6129b4e95623f4afb59b8040aa1f16e5cf8562b49eb6e9c90fba
1 Input
1 Output
-
4402356edf5e6129b4e95623f4afb59b8040aa1f16e5cf8562b49eb6e9c90fba:0
- value
- 18950
- script pubkey
- OP_0 OP_PUSHBYTES_20 c5de8d2d59171b851fd148ca458d4db0df372e7d
- address
- bc1qch0g6t2ezudc2873fr9ytr2dkr0nwtna8gvjx7